[发明专利]一种遥测配置文件自动生成方法有效
申请号: | 201310403895.9 | 申请日: | 2013-09-06 |
公开(公告)号: | CN103473056A | 公开(公告)日: | 2013-12-25 |
发明(设计)人: | 蔡雨辰;王振华;张国峰;陈朝晖;党纪红;董晓刚;奚坤;张维瑾 | 申请(专利权)人: | 北京控制工程研究所 |
主分类号: | G06F9/44 | 分类号: | G06F9/44 |
代理公司: | 中国航天科技专利中心 11009 | 代理人: | 范晓毅 |
地址: | 100080 ***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 遥测 配置文件 自动 生成 方法 | ||
技术领域
本发明属于数据处理领域,涉及一种遥测配置文件自动生成方法。
背景技术
在宇航系统中,遥测是地面获取航天器实时状态信息的最主要手段,是所有航天器中不可或缺的组成部分。遥测系统主要由航天器上的数据发送端和地面遥测数据接收及处理系统构成。后者的主要功能是接收航天器下行的遥测数据帧,并按照遥测帧格式解析其中遥测参数的值。由于航天器种类繁多、功能各异,遥测帧格式也都不尽相同,为了能够灵活应对不同航天器的遥测任务,地面遥测系统通常都采用可配置的解析模块,依靠遥测配置文件定义具体的遥测帧格式。
北京控制工程研究所目前使用的遥测解析系统,通过特定格式的遥测配置文件定义每个遥测参数在遥测数据帧中的解析方式,遥测配置文件的每行对应一个遥测参数。遥测配置文件的引入虽然极大降低了遥测解析软件的维护成本,但遥测配置文件的编写仍然需要人工完成。随着航天器功能日趋复杂,遥测配置文件体积十分庞大,加之型号任务增加,航天器研制周期缩短,以上因素导致人工编写遥测配置文件中存在的耗时久、效率低、易出错等问题愈发暴露出来,迫切需要一种快速有效的遥测配置文件生成方法,减少研发、测试人员在遥测配置文件生成及维护上浪费的时间。
在航天器研制过程中,遥测数据帧的格式定义通常是以文档表格形式给出,由于表格结构可能存在差异,配置项的描述方式也不尽相同,因此设计遥测配置文件自动生成方法的难点在于:普适不同结构的帧格式定义文档,对配置项的多种描述方式进行智能识别、提取的同时,保证生成结果的准确可靠。
发明内容
本发明的目的在于克服现有技术的上述不足,提供一种遥测配置文件自动生成方法,克服了人工编写遥测配置文件耗时久、效率低、易出错等问题,该方法可以实现遥测配置文件的自动生成,大大提高了遥测配置文件生成效率和准确度,且易于维护、方便扩展,具有较强的实用性。
本发明的上述目的主要是通过如下技术方案予以实现的:
一种遥测配置文件自动生成方法,通过遥测配置文件自动生成系统实现,所述遥测配置文件自动生成系统包括物理层、数据层和解析层,具体步骤如下:
(1)将外部描述遥测帧格式的数据输入到物理层,进行数据类型识别,并从数据层中选择与所述数据类型对应的数据处理模块,之后将外部描述遥测帧格式的数据输入到数据层中的所述数据处理模块;
(2)数据层中的数据处理模块接收所述描述遥测帧格式的数据,提取数据中的有效信息并以规定格式提交给解析层处理,所述有效信息为数据中每个遥测参数的各个配置项对应的描述信息;
(3)解析层接收数据层输出的数据中的有效信息,同时解析层根据用户输入的有效信息中各个配置项的解析方式,得到配置项依赖关系,并根据配置项依赖关系确定配置项的解析顺序;
(4)解析层根据所述配置项的解析顺序对接收到的所述数据中的有效信息进行解析处理,得到解析处理结果;
(5)解析层根据预先设定的遥测配置文件格式对所述解析处理结果进行格式化处理,并将格式化处理后的数据生成遥测配置文件;
(6)遥测配置文件提供给地面遥测解析系统,实现对星上遥测数据的解析处理。
在上述遥测配置文件自动生成方法中,步骤(2)中数据处理模块提取数据中的有效信息并以规定格式提交给解析层处理的具体方法如下:
步骤一:数据处理模块分析接收数据的信息结构;
步骤二:数据处理模块根据接收数据的信息结构提取所述数据中每个遥测参数的各个配置项对应的描述信息,所述配置项为遥测参数格式的属性;
步骤三:数据处理模块将所述各个配置项的描述信息通过统一的数据接口提交给解析层。
在上述遥测配置文件自动生成方法中,步骤(3)中解析层根据配置项依赖关系确定配置项的解析顺序的具体方法如下:
所述配置项依赖关系表示为一张无环有向图,图的顶点代表配置项,从顶点u到顶点v的有向边(u,v)代表顶点u表示的配置项的解析需要依赖于顶点v表示的配置项的解析结果,依赖关系图通过邻接表数据结构描述;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京控制工程研究所,未经北京控制工程研究所许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310403895.9/2.html,转载请声明来源钻瓜专利网。
- 上一篇:无螺丝弹性眼镜架
- 下一篇:带有运维接口的光收发次组件